A Birdwatcher's Paradise
Lake Naivasha is a large freshwater lake in the Great Rift Valley. It is a Ramsar site, recognized as a wetland of international importance. The lake is a paradise for birdwatchers, with over 400 species of birds recorded, including large flocks of pelicans and cormorants. Crescent Island Game Sanctuary
Crescent Island is a private game sanctuary located on the eastern shore of Lake Naivasha. The island is not fenced, and the animals are free to roam. It is a great place to take a walking safari, as there are no predators on the island. You can walk among giraffes, zebras, and wildebeests, and enjoy the beautiful scenery of the lake. Located next to Lake Naivasha, Hell's Gate National Park is one of the few parks in Kenya where you can walk or cycle unguided. The park has a dramatic landscape of cliffs, gorges, and geothermal vents. It is a great place for hiking, rock climbing, and birdwatching. Planning Your Naivasha Getaway
Lake Naivasha is a great destination for a weekend getaway from Nairobi or as a stop on a longer Kenyan safari. The best time to visit is during the dry season, from June to October.
